Jakarta Air Quality Classification Based On Air Pollutant Standard Index Using C4.5 And Naïve Bayes Algorithms Ramadhan, Duta Pramudya; Triayudi, Agung

Abstract

Increasing air pollution in DKI Jakarta has become an increasingly pressing environmental issue, which has a direct impact on public health and environmental sustainability. Therefore, it is very important to have a system that manages data-based air pollution levels. The purpose of this research is to classify air quality in DKI Jakarta through Air Pollutant Standard Index (ISPU) data. This data consists of parameters such as dust particles (PM10, PM2.5), sulfur dioxide (SO2), carbon monoxide (CO), surface ozone (O3), and nitrogen dioxide (NO2), as well as two classification algorithms used, namely C4.5 and Naïve Bayes. This research also seeks to compare the effectiveness of the two algorithms based on ISPU data collected in 15 Jakarta areas. The approach used in this research is to divide the data using three ratio scenarios, namely 70% : 30%, 80% : 20%, and 90%: 10%. In addition, performance assessment is carried out using accuracy, precision, recall and f1 score metrics. The experimental results showed better performance of C4.5, with an average accuracy of 95%, precision of 99%, recall of 94% and f1-score of 97%. In contrast, Naïve Bayes recorded an average accuracy of 81%, precision of 93%, recall of 73% and f1-score of 82%. These findings corroborate the validity of the C4. 5 algorithm is more effective in air quality classification based on ISPU, thus making it a reliable resource for air quality monitoring and management in DKI Jakarta, as well as supporting decision-making in air pollution control policies.
Analysis of Interrelationships between Weather Parameters in North Jakarta and Central Jakarta Based on Predictions Using LSTM and GRU Kurniawan, Faizal; Triayudi, Agung

Abstract

This study analyzes the interrelationships between weather parameters, including average temperature (Tavg), relative humidity (RH_avg), rainfall (RR), and average wind speed (ff_avg) in North Jakarta and Central Jakarta, and compares the performance of Long Short-Term Memory (LSTM) and Gated Recurrent Unit (GRU) models in predicting these parameters. Data was collected from Tanjung Priok Maritime Meteorological Station in North Jakarta and Kemayoran Meteorological Station in Central Jakarta from December 2021 to December 2024. The results show that GRU performs better in North Jakarta, with RMSE of 9,02, MSE of 81,28, and MAE of 4,21 at 75 epochs, while LSTM yields RMSE of 10,02, MSE of 100,34, and MAE of 4,62 at 50 epochs. Conversely, LSTM outperforms GRU in Central Jakarta, with RMSE of 8,96, MSE of 80,22, and MAE of 4,65 at 100 epochs, while GRU produces RMSE of 9,53, MSE of 90,78, and MAE of 4,85 at 75 epochs. GRU is more effective in capturing extreme fluctuations, while LSTM excels in predicting interrelationships between parameters. This study provides insights into selecting the appropriate weather prediction model based on the priority of prediction accuracy or the ability to capture extreme fluctuations
Bridging TAM and e-Puskesmas: Measuring Perceived Ease of Use in Digital Health Elia Hamda Humairo; Ciptaningtyas, Ratri; Riastuti Kusumawardani; Fajar Ariyanti; Catur Rosidati

Abstract

e-Puskesmas is an information system based on data and communication innovation in giving wellbeing administrations which is essential for the benefit of both patients and health care providers. However, the use of e-Puskesmas is still a challenge because some Puskesmas officers have difficulty in using e-Puskesmas. E-Puskesmas was introduced in 2016 and began to be used in Bekasi City Puskesmas in 2019. This study aimed to determine the intensity of e-Puskesmas use as reviewed from sociodemographic and user perception perspectives using the Technology Acceptance Model (TAM) concept. This study was a quantitative research with a cross-sectional design. The sampling method used was multistage random sampling, with a sample consisting of 214 health center officers from five health centers. The research instrument used was a Google Forms questionnaire. The data obtained were statistically tested using the chi-square test. The results showed that sociodemographic factors had a significant relationship with the intensity of e-Puskesmas use. In addition, there was a significant relationship between the perceived usefulness variable (0.018), perceived ease of use (0.014), and intensity of e-Puskesmas use.

The Role of Information Technology and Organizational Culture in Improving Employee Performance Very M, Mufti Rosyid; Hermawan, Sigit; S Sriyono

Abstract

This research dives into the complex dynamics between information technology, organizational culture, and employees at bfreshgigi, a dental health company that is transforming in the digital era. Through in-depth interviews with six employees from various positions, the study reveals how information technology is not just a tool, but a fundamental game changer. Organizational culture emerged as a critical counterweight, sometimes supporting innovation, but sometimes hampered by hierarchical structures. Employee performance was found to go far beyond mere productivity, encompassing adaptability and creativity. The findings suggest that alignment between technology, culture and performance is critical; when aligned, the results are outstanding, but imbalances can trigger stress and demoralization. This study not only enriches theoretical understanding but also offers practical insights for organizations struggling with digital transformation.
